Guest Speaker  Lisa Brownie

Greg introduced guest speaker Kim Summers with some of her professional history. She has a degree in Marketing and worked 4 years for the River Cats before joining the Placer Valley Tourism in 2008. She is now the CEO of the Placer Valley Tourism and @THE GROUNDS. The Placer Valley Tourism focuses on bringing tourism to Lincoln, Rocklin, and Roseville. Kim 's leadership brought the management of @THE GROUNDS events such as volleyball, softball, and basketball tournaments to Placer Valley. The Roebbelen Center now hosts trade shows, community events (County Fair), sports events, celebrations, business meetings, and community events like Crab Feeds. In turn, local businesses: motels, restaurants, wineries, and events of gem shows and conferences, have all benefited. PVT tracks the availability of hotel beds, and the increase of events brought to the Vally now indicate the need for more hotel occupancy, like the hotel currently under construction near Leatherby's. Kim says they are: "Tourism Enriching Communities."

 

The Four-Way Test
           The Four-Way Test
  Of the things we think, say or do:
   1. Is it the truth?
   2. Is it fair to all concerned?
   3. Will it build goodwill and
         better friendships?
   4. Will it be beneficial
        to all concerned?
 
   5. HAVE FUN !!
